The new role for the private cloud – it’s not what you think

By David Linthicum

Private cloud was popular in the early days of cloud computing when enterprises struggled with security and control issues.  These days, public cloud dominates, as revealed in the recent “State of the Cloud Study” from RightScale.

The reasons for the growth of public clouds are pretty clear, including low operating costs, instant scalability, and the ability to better support changing businesses.  However, the private cloud still has a place in IT, and understanding what’s about to emerge in the private cloud space will give you a better focus on this pattern of cloud architecture.

Private clouds are being leveraged as points-of-control or interfaces into public clouds.  These emerging hybrid clouds or multi-cloud architectures use a tiered approach where the private cloud (tier 1) links to public cloud services (tier 2), and those looking to access cloud services do so using the private cloud services as the primary interface.  Then, as needed, the private cloud leverages the public cloud services.

An example would be a private cloud that runs on an MSP for an enterprise.  While the private cloud provides cloud services such as storage and compute using the native interface of the private cloud software, these services are supported with resources that run in the MSP’s public cloud.

If the private cloud needs additional resources, then it links to public cloud services, such as storage and compute.  The public cloud services carry out operations on behalf of the request made by the private clouds, which, in turn, is carrying out a request made by the application or end-user.

This hybrid architectural approach uses the private cloud as an entry point, and it is beginning to gain popularity for a few core reasons:

  • Enterprises typically like to focus on private clouds as the primary resources for applications when there are considerations around control and security, and, in some cases, standing laws and regulations that dictate where data can and cannot reside.
  • Use of the private cloud as the “public cloud controller” (for lack of a better term) means there is a single set of interfaces to many different public cloud providers.  This simplifies the use of cloud services by providing a common layer of abstraction using a private cloud.
  • Finally, the use of governance and security becomes much easier to implement.  We’re really focused on the private cloud platform, and use the public cloud resources only as needed.  That means there is no repeatable pattern of use that causes vulnerabilities, and the security approaches are fairly straightforward.

The winners in this emerging pattern of use include enterprises that are not yet ready to make the move to the public cloud, but want public cloud types of services.  However, this is a not a temporary solution; this one has scalability to future uses.

MSPs deliver public cloud connectivity as part of their infrastructure, and are naturals to host these types of hybrid clouds.  They will be the more cost effective choice, for sure.

You should at least look at this approach.  Those who thought that private clouds were being relegated to tactical solutions may find that private clouds now have a new role.

Use a Shared Technology Platform to Reorganize your Digital Media Activities

Digital marketing” is now a familiar term across age groups spending time on online and mobile interfaces. The digital media space can no longer be ignored and companies in varying fields, from pharmaceutical to telecom have started to take it seriously, and invest in it for the long term.

Large companies would need a strong presence in the digital arena. This means that many stakeholders would be involved in handling different kinds of digital media. For example, one agency might be in charge of the website creation and social media content, while another might handle email campaigns and banner ads. Add the technology service provider to this mix, and you could be headed for confusion. It is prudent to address this situation before it gets out of hand.

To implement a collaborative platform for one of its clients in business information services, HCL Tech used the following main 7 components:

Shared Technology Platform

The platform that was implemented had to be common across all the digital agencies and the technology service provider. It would form the foundation of the solution, and had to be capable enough to handle all the common assets, activities and reporting mechanisms.

Common Understanding of Objectives

The big picture is very important in such a collaborative scenario, and each digital agency and technology provider should have an idea of the objective to be achieved. This would help them understand the importance of their individual responsibilities clearly.

Definition of Roles

When multiple stakeholders are involved, the interfaces between them play an important role. This means that a single point of contact should be defined in each digital agency, as well as at the technology service provider and at the client’s end. The team structure within each team should also be uniformly and clearly defined, including special role definitions such as BIS digitization services.

Clear Definition of Responsibilities

In most situations, the final accountability might lie with the client’s business team, but it is important to define a responsibility matrix for all the stakeholders involved. This would help to identify the points of success, as well as to pinpoint any issues at an early stage.

Training Requirements

It is essential that the service provider provides the required training about the platform to the digital agencies, and also is available for guidance after the participants have started using it. Some of the aspects to be covered by the training include features of the platform, storage and access of digital assets, managing information, workflows and reporting mechanisms.

What are Workflows?

A common platform is effective only if used in a collaborative and uniform manner by all the stakeholders. The creation and review of workflows need to be performed by the end users of the platform from the client’s team, but in close discussion with the digital agencies.

Why are Reporting Mechanisms Important?

Reporting is an important step for tracking progress, and requires a common template to be established for use by all agencies.

Business technology literacy in the cloud computing era

What if you could deploy a new IT service shortly after you defined the requirements? And, just imagine the bliss, if your IT spend could directly translate into a competitive advantage. Predicting the ROI would be relatively easy. You would be the envy of your peer group.

Unfortunately, as most senior executives already know, it’s never that simple.

Typically, you perform the technology assessment due diligence up-front, you place your bets based upon the most compelling guidance, and then you closely monitor the results. It’s an iterative process, where confidence builds over time. Maybe that’s why new business technology spending tends to be aligned with a past success.

But this procurement model doesn’t adapt very well in response to unanticipated significant market events or the rapid acceleration of unplanned technology migrations. Moreover, tight budgets and other resource constraints can severely limit an organisation’s ability to react quickly to changing environments.

Outlook for near-term IT transitions

Worldwide IT spending will reach $2.14 trillion in 2014, that’s up by 5.1 percent from 2013 levels – almost one point higher than the 2013 growth rate – according to the predictions by IDC. Meanwhile, cloud spending will likely exceed $100 billion. Growing by 25 percent, IDC believes that the buyer preference will be slanted toward public cloud services.

However, the legacy approach to business technology acquisition – that could often take months or years to reach full deployment – just can’t seem to keep up with the most pressing needs for operational agility.

As a leader in today’s fast moving commercial environment, staying current on everything that has the potential to impact the status-quo is of the highest priority. It’s a well known fact in business, you can’t fully capitalise on a competitive advantage if it has yet to mainstream throughout your organisation and the core parts of your business operations.

That being said, is your executive team conversant with all the latest business technology trends? Are you already cloud-literate and very decisive, or cloud-challenged and somewhat ambivalent? If you don’t know the answer to these key questions, then perhaps now’s the time to establish a benchmark. After all, cloud literacy is no longer optional, regardless of your industry.

How to prosper from cloud computing adoption

Eventually, the senior leadership of every size company in all industry categories will need to become literate in cloud technology adoption. Furthermore, in order to tap the full potential of the cloud services phenomenon, that awareness will need to permeate to all your department leaders. In fact, at some forward-thinking companies, it’s already common for Line of Business (LOB) leaders to be actively involved in the buying-cycle. Clearly, that’s a growing trend.

A joint effort between Cisco and Intel, “The Impact of Cloud on IT Consumption Models” study surveyed 4,226 IT leaders in 18 industries across nine key economies during 2013. The global study findings uncovered important insights about how key trends are impacting IT procurement.

A case in point: 44 percent of IT funding is already coming from LOBs, either directly or as operating budget chargebacks to the IT organisation. Also, 69 percent of survey respondents believe that authority over buying decisions will increasingly reside with LOB leaders.

Therefore, given the increased influence of LOBs across all IT consumption lifecycle stages – including planning, procurement, deployment, operations and governance – it’s imperative for savvy CIOs and IT managers to rethink their internal stakeholder engagement strategy.

As an example, traditional IT leaders should anticipate a greater focus on commercial metrics, such as a meaningful ROI and substantively improved business outcomes. For some, that demand could present a skills challenge for employees. For others, there may be a need to update the key performance indicators (KPIs) that are used to gauge project progress.

Regardless of the challenges encountered in a particular scenario, survey respondents seem unanimous in their belief about how you obtain the best solution — IT and LOB leaders must work together. Respectful collaboration, based upon mutual trust, leads to triumph.

Impatience Drives IT Change

Nobody likes waiting in line. This is the fundamental reason enterprise computing has changed so dramatically over the past generation. Nobody enjoyed waiting for what was then called MIS to deliver their batched reports on MIS’s schedule and terms. The PC changed all that, even as IT departments continue to wage an eternal battle for control. The current BYOD struggle serves as a reminder of how the bad old days of struggle between technology users who want what they want now and technology managers who want to provide things on their terms. In today’s environment, cloud computing services have snuck into organizations through departmental budgets and personal credit cards the same way PCs did 30 years ago. Rogue clouds are one of the most volatile topics in all of enterprise IT today. Because nobody likes waiting in line.

Four ways OpenStack improves enterprise IT

Jeremiah Dooley, Cloud Architect at SolidFire

Industry discussion around the role OpenStack can play in the enterprise remains rife – given its open source nature, it is still viewed with suspicion by a number of businesses. When taking a closer look at how the industry is using OpenStack, however, it becomes clear that there are plenty of examples to prove OpenStack can be used in an enterprise IT context. This means that now is the time to move the discussion forward, and look at how OpenStack makes enterprise IT better.  

Looking at the current enterprise IT landscape, there are a significant number of “legacy” workloads that require support, but have increasingly been moving (especially on the customer-facing side) to a lightweight, web-scale deployment model. These new applications have different challenges than SAP, Oracle and Exchange workloads, and are delivered by specific teams, employing varying methodologies onto different infrastructure – often via public clouds.

It’s here that OpenStack can really support enterprise IT, and as a result the challenge has moved from “how do we deploy and manage these new kinds of applications?” to “how do we integrate that process into our existing operational model, so that enterprise IT as a whole improves?”.

OpenStack can be the enabler of this, and here are four top ways that it can support enterprise IT:

1. OpenStack Can Extend Your Investments in AWS

You probably have developers in your company using (and paying for) AWS right now, whether or not you know it (or admit it). The fundamental challenge is that their consumption model (programmatic, API-driven, use and dispose on demand) doesn’t match up with a traditional IT procurement and provisioning model, causing issues at many levels.

OpenStack can extend the AWS consumption model and all of the skills that your developers have learned by making internally hosted and managed infrastructure available in the same manner. Cloudscaling CEO Randy Bias lists this as requirement #4 of enterprise-grade OpenStack in his excellent series of enterprise cloud blog posts.

2. OpenStack Can Embrace Your Existing Enterprise Hardware

Every enterprise I work with has a varying tolerance for change, and in some part that tolerance is driven by how much existing investment needs to be protected. Hardware is expensive, and while change can happen quickly, amortization happens on a fixed schedule.

Rather than looking at new application models as an either/or proposition, or as a completely new operational model to manage, OpenStack can take advantage of your existing hardware, your existing staff that administers that hardware and your existing processes used to manage those assets.  The list of hardware companies that are actively involved in OpenStack (even if it’s just contributing drivers) is long and growing.

3. OpenStack Can Help Drive IT Transformation

Don’t underestimate the amount of money that large enterprises are willing to spend in order to drive more efficiency into their operational model.  The only way to do more, faster, is to become more efficient, and to use a “cloud first” model that embraces both on-premises and public cloud deployment models.  

By standardizing on a cloud management and deployment model, enterprises can start winding down the silos that have been created around hardware and its associated vendors. It’s amazing how misaligned those legacy silos are with the business process they are supposed to support, and the efficiency gains made here can be significant and lasting.

4. OpenStack Can Embrace Yesterday While Preparing IT For Tomorrow

Enterprise IT faces many challenges from many directions.  If the financial, business-alignment and operational-efficiency struggles we’ve discussed earlier in this list aren’t enough, challenges with staff retention, development methodologies, architecture adoption, learning curves and even basic troubleshooting are all increasing as the enterprise pivots into a new cloud era. Yesterday’s hardware vendors have become today’s liabilities. Yesterday’s applications have becomes today’s boat anchors.

Meanwhile, today’s development methodologies and workload patterns have become the pattern for how IT will operate in the future, and that’s where the best and brightest in this industry want to be. For every one server or disk hugger out there who is more interested in his Java-based GUI and annual trip to Vegas, there are dozens of people more interested in tackling the interesting questions around what cloud becomes when it grows up, and how to make every IT process align with the horizontal business policy it’s designed to support.

For every virtualization administrator who is content to sit and let the industry come to him, there are many who are instead trying to help decide where the industry is going.  OpenStack (even with its in-fighting, politics, and open source soul) is a huge part of that process, and embracing it allows enterprises a front row seat and a license to participate.

Ultimately, there’s still a long way to go until OpenStack is truly embraced by this community, and there will be bumps ahead. Still, it’s poised to not just be relevant in the enterprise, but become extremely beneficial for it. We are already seeing the front of the adoption curve jump in and find that the water isn’t as cold as they feared.

How far can it go? We’re about to find out.
